This deck (despite it's game changers) feels solidly bracket two, where it can't play. You are running some draft chaff like fencing ace, attended knight, accorder paladin. You also have tons of cards that synergize with multiple themes without much support for those themes. Like, abzan battle priest is great in a counters deck, but this deck isn't a counters deck. Soul warden and its ilk are great in life gain, but this deck isn't a life gain deck. Things like all that glitters are great in an artifact or enchantment deck, but this isn't an artifact or enchantment deck. If you want the deck's focus to be humans, you should cut a lot of those cards and add more humans.

Also, a lot of the deck feels very "win more". Take for example anointed procession. Anointed procession is great if you are making a bunch of tokens because then you'll have more tokens! However, if you aren't making tokens its a completely dead card. Since your commander doesn't make tokens, you really only get value from anointed procession if you are already making tokens and therefore ahead in the game. So it doesn't help you advance, it just helps you secure a win when you are already doing well. That's why it's generally a good idea to cut cards that say some version of "when you do x, do it twice" and instead just run another card that does x. Another example is coat of arms, does amazing when you have a big board, but does nothing if you don't. After youve just been hit with a board wipe, you will be much happier drawing a big creature than a coat of arms.

One simple change you could make is switching your commander to Adeline. Adeline is great for advancing your gameplan since she makes you humans, while Odric is good for ending the game by making your creatures unblocked. If you like Odric he's not bad by any means, but Adeline is better.

You also aren't runing like, any removal or card draw. You'll definitely want more of both. For removal, white has great options like [[swords to plowshares]], [[path to exile]], [[generous gift]], [[disenchant]], [[stoke of midnight]] etc. For card draw, cards like [[welcoming vampire]], [[chivalric alliance]], [[glimmer lens]], [[firemane commando]], [[aradesh]], [tocasias welcome], [cut a deal], [your temple is under attack]], and more. Ideally, you'd run at the very least like, ten pieces of card draw.

You have plenty of individually solid cards, but so many of them play with different sub themes that I think in practice will mean the deck is an unfocused mess. You will probably have good games where everything works, but they will be the minority. Most of the time it will feel like nothing is coming together and you lose. If you want to improve it to play solidly in bracket three (most casual games), I would look really hard and cut anything that doesn't further your gameplan of winning with humans, and replace those cards with cards that do. You will also need to cut a game changer, easy ones here are Serra's sanctum and enlightened tutor.

Also for mono white, it's a pretty old opinion now that it sucks in mono color. It used to be the case that white struggled really hard with card draw, but that just simply isn't true any more. White is really as solid mono color. It has the best removal and protection, solid ways to win through creatures, good tutors, and pretty decent card draw and catch-up ramp. Really the only color that still struggles on its own is red.

I beat her on an int build the other day, it took a few tries but just spamming charged night comets while maintaining distance works very well. She wont dodge night comet, so its just a matter of staying alive while you keep casting it. For waterfowl dance and clone attack, you can dodge both relatively easily by just keeping distance and running away from her when she starts them, and dodge rolling only if you are about to be hit. My other tip is that you can get a good chunk of her health away safely by hitting her with a comet azur right after she does her big scarlet aeonia attack when she switches into phase two.
